Buying Guide for Best Prebuilt Gaming Pcs
CPU Performance
The CPU is the brain of any gaming PC, handling game logic, AI calculations, and multitasking like streaming or content creation. For best prebuilt gaming pcs, look for modern processors like AMD Ryzen 5 or higher, or Intel Core i5 equivalents with at least 6 cores and 12 threads. These deliver the multi-threaded performance needed for CPU-intensive titles such as strategy games or simulations. In our reviewed models, options like the AMD Ryzen 5 5500 in the CYBERPOWERPC Gamer Master provide solid entry-level speed at 3.6GHz base, while beasts like the AMD Ryzen 9 7900X in the iBUYPOWER Y40 PRO offer 12 cores for elite gaming and creation.
To evaluate, consider boost clocks above 4.5GHz and architecture generations: Zen 4 or Raptor Lake refresh for best efficiency. A good rule: match core count to your workflow, e.g., 8+ cores for streaming. Compare via benchmarks where higher single-core scores mean better minimum frame rates in games.

Graphics Card (GPU)
GPU reigns supreme for gaming visuals, ray tracing, and resolutions up to 4K. Prioritize NVIDIA GeForce RTX 40-series or AMD Radeon RX 7000-series with at least 8GB VRAM for 1440p gaming. Features like DLSS or FSR boost frame rates intelligently. The NVIDIA GeForce RTX 5070Ti in the iBUYPOWER Y40 PRO excels in AI-enhanced rendering, while entry options like AMD Radeon RX 6400 handle 1080p esports flawlessly.

RAM and Storage
Aim for 16GB DDR4 minimum, but 32GB DDR5 is ideal for best prebuilt gaming pcs to avoid stutters in open-world games. DDR5 offers higher bandwidth for future-proofing. Storage-wise, 1TB NVMe SSD ensures quick loads; Gen4 speeds beat SATA hands down. Models like Panorama RTX 5070 pack 32GB DDR5 and 1TB NVMe for seamless multitasking.
Calculate needs: gamers + creators need 32GB+; dual-channel configs double performance. Expandable slots are a plus in prebuilts like STORMCRAFT Sirius.
Cooling and Case Design
Effective cooling prevents throttling during long sessions. Look for ARGB fans (6+), liquid coolers, and mesh panels. EmpoweredPC Panorama series with 10 ARGB PWM fans and tempered glass showcase internals while optimizing airflow. MSI Codex Z2 uses four fans plus ARGB air cooler for quiet operation.
Case size matters: micro-ATX for desks, ATX for upgrades. Tempered glass and RGB add aesthetics without compromising thermals.
